Output 5616dcc3351208a6226bd0e430ff4909680d059ed301cd75ea8c75dcfd554965:14

value
528725
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f896e34873d0ae80363eed8cb2f97b1aabb82b10 OP_EQUALVERIFY OP_CHECKSIG
address
1PfRLSjqrtarQYF4u4muTmZgNXfNXaiqHf
transaction
5616dcc3351208a6226bd0e430ff4909680d059ed301cd75ea8c75dcfd554965
spent
true